Buses in Honolulu – Easy and Affordable

Honolulu’s public bus system, called TheBus, is one of the most convenient ways to navigate the city with kids. Routes cover key areas like Waikiki, downtown Honolulu, and Pearl City. Buses are equipped with priority seating for families and strollers, but during peak hours, they can get crowded.

Traveling by bus in Honolulu with children is ideal for short trips and sightseeing. Keeping essentials like snacks, water, and a lightweight stroller helps make the journey comfortable.

Metro and Other Public Transport Options

Honolulu is currently developing a metro/light rail line, with limited sections already in operation. While the system expands, buses remain the primary public transport for families. Ride-sharing services and taxis fill gaps, offering a safer and more flexible option for families traveling with children or luggage.

Closest Stops to Major Kids’ Activities

Honolulu offers plenty of attractions for families:

  • Honolulu Zoo: Accessible by TheBus route 2 and 13; taxis are recommended if traveling with toddlers.

  • Waikiki Aquarium: Near TheBus stops; convenient for short trips from hotels.

  • Pearl Harbor Visitor Center: A bit farther out; a taxi with child seat ensures comfort for younger children.

  • Ala Moana Beach Park: Bus-accessible, but strollers are easier to manage with a taxi.
